Broken Pipe Replacement Questions
What causes a pipe to break? Pipes can break due to age, freezing temperatures, or sudden pressure changes, leading to potential leaks or water damage.
How can I tell if I have a broken pipe? Signs include unexplained water spots, low water pressure, or visible leaks in walls or floors.
What types of pipes are typically replaced? Commonly replaced pipes include those made of copper, PVC, or galvanized steel that show signs of deterioration or damage.
Why is prompt replacement important? Timely replacement helps prevent water damage, mold growth, and further plumbing issues in the property.
